## 🎯 Cursor AI Integration ⭐ **BEST EXPERIENCE**
The most seamless way to use MCP sentiment analysis is directly within **Cursor AI** using the built-in MCP support:
### Setup
Add this configuration to your Cursor MCP servers (`~/.cursor/mcp.json`):
```json
{
"mcpServers": {
"sentiment-analysis": {
"command": "cmd",
"args": [
"/c",
"npx",
"-y",
"mcp-remote",
"https://freemansel-mcp-sentiment.hf.space/gradio_api/mcp/sse",
"--transport",
"sse-only"
]
}
}
}
```
### Usage in Cursor
Once configured, you can directly ask Cursor AI:
- "Analyze the sentiment of this text: 'I love this product!'"
- "What's the sentiment of: 'This is terrible'"
- "Check sentiment: 'It's okay, nothing special'"

## πŸ“š Concepts and Technical Details
### Model Context Protocol (MCP)
MCP is a protocol that enables AI applications to securely connect to external data sources and tools. In our case, it provides a standardized way to access sentiment analysis capabilities.
**Key Benefits:**
- **Standardized Interface**: Consistent API across different tools
- **Security**: Controlled access to external resources
- **Composability**: Tools can be combined and chained
- **Real-time**: Live connections to external services

### Sentiment Analysis Engine
The backend uses **TextBlob** for sentiment analysis, providing:
- **Polarity**: Range from -1 (negative) to +1 (positive)
- **Subjectivity**: Range from 0 (objective) to 1 (subjective)
- **Assessment**: Human-readable sentiment classification
